## Install
This package is [pure ESM](https://gist.github.com/sindresorhus/a39789f98801d908bbc7ff3ecc99d99c). If you're not ready yet, install an older version of this program, 6.9.0 (`npm i json-comb-core@6.9.0`).
```bash
npm i json-comb-core
```
## Quick Take
```js
import { strict as assert } from "assert";
import {
getKeysetSync,
getKeyset,
enforceKeyset,
enforceKeysetSync,
sortAllObjectsSync,
noNewKeysSync,
findUnusedSync,
} from "json-comb-core";
// STEP #1
// =======
// calculate the schema - superset of all possible keys used across
// all JSON files
const schema = getKeysetSync([
{
// <- object #1
a: "a",
b: "c",
c: {
d: "d",
e: "e",
},
},
{
// <- object #2
a: "a",
},
{
// <- object #3
c: {
f: "f",
},
},
]);
assert.deepEqual(schema, {
a: false,
b: false,
c: {
d: false,
e: false,
f: false,
},
});
// STEP #2
// =======
// now we can normalise the object #2 for example:
assert.deepEqual(
enforceKeysetSync(
{
// <- object #2
a: "a",
},
schema,
),
{
a: "a",
b: false,
c: {
d: false,
e: false,
f: false,
},
},
);
```
